
Hot Fuzz
Simon Pegg, Nick Frost
Pegg’s previous film with Frost and director Edgar Wright, the zombie comedy Shaun of the Dead, exploded on DVD after barely making a dent at the box office; we’re expecting the same kind of post-theatrical success for this oh-so-British take on the most American of film genres: the buddy-cop action flick. The movie’s good-natured jabs at Hollywood stereotypes and conventions are some of the funniest moments we’ve seen on film in recent years, but that doesn’t take away anything from the action. Hot Fuzz will fit right in (even alphabetically!) between Bad Boys and Lethal Weapon.
